This is another ReMaster of a song I originally posted in 2013.
A new mix as well.

While I was putting the original production together (all BIAB), Rodney Gene Junior (who had recently joined the forum) offered to do some guitar work.
Once he got hold of what I had, over time, he replaced all the BIAB guitars and the BIAB bass.
He also did a bunch of work (magic) on the BIAB drum track
Rodney had been a bass player and was in the process of completing 10,000 hours of electric guitar "study" (the 10,000 hours thing was big at time and he dedicated himself to it - and seemed to prove the theory).
He has gone well beyond that.
He did an incredible BIAB testimonial.
Check out his YouTube channel.
You will be blown away.


Using the tracks he sent me - (his guitars were all mixed in a single stereo file, plus a bass track, and a drum track)... I did the mix and the mastering (I had not yet completed my 10,000 hours of mixing and mastering)
So the overall sound was/is my fault. Looking back at that recently, I thought it could use a re-do.
(It is slated for the album that I am planning).


The surviving BIAB tracks:
RealTracks in song: 1726:Piano, Acoustic, Rhythm HonkyTonkJohn Ev 120
RealDrums in Song: NashvilleEven8^1-a:Sidestick, HiHat , b:Snare, Ride

RG Jr - all guitars and bass

me - vocals, harmonies, mix & master

WRONG MAILBOX

carol put a letter in the wilhagen's mailbox
thought it was her boyfriend brett's
it said "what you did last night took me straight to heaven
i don't think that i've come down yet"
when willamena wilhagen read what carol wrote
she called her husband harold downtown
she said "don't think i don't know what you've been up to"
and slammed that receiver back down

old man wilhagen turned to bobby bartlett
said "willamena knows about the game"
mad as hell he threw a punch that nearly blinded bob
he knew his buddy had to be to blame
bob stumbled back into missy ann middleton
just as she lit a cigarette
you can well be certain when her hand hit the curtains
they went up in flames in nothing flat

     that's how it happened, i swear that it's true
      gotta be careful 'bout the things that you do
      step on a crack and the whole world rocks
      carol put a letter in the wrong mailbox

when the volunteers gathered, fire chief mathers
hit the lights and pulled out into traffic
right into the back of the carson's cadillac
just missing martha moore's maverick
martha turned hard into the mall courtyard
bouncing off of others all the while
there was flying glass and metal and when the dust had settled
there were 37 cars in a pile

with the fire truck stuck, downtown was out of luck
five blocks burned to the ground
except for the ihop and half of betty's beauty shop
there's not much left of this town
boyfriend brett said "it's a sure bet
there's no work in a town this fried"
so he headed west, but before he left
he asked carol to be his bride

      that's how it happened, i swear that it's true
      gotta be careful 'bout the things that you do
      step on a crack and the whole world rocks
      carol put a letter in the wrong mailbox
      carol put a letter in the wrong mailbox

We've packed Band-in-a-Box® 2026 with major new features, enhancements, and an incredible lineup of new content! The program now sports a sleek, modern GUI redesign across the entire interface, including updated toolbars, refreshed windows, smoother workflows, a new dark mode option, and more. The brand-new side toolbar provides quicker access to key windows, while the new Multi-View feature lets you arrange multiple windows as layered panels without overlap, creating a flexible, clutter-free workspace. We have an amazing new “AI-Notes” feature. This transcribes polyphonic audio into MIDI so you can view it in notation or play it back as MIDI. You can process an entire track (all pitched instruments and drums) or focus on individual parts like drums, bass, guitars/piano, or vocals. There's an amazing collection of new content too, including 202 RealTracks, new RealStyles, MIDI SuperTracks, Instrumental Studies, “Songs with Vocals” Artist Performance Sets, Playable RealTracks Set 5, two RealDrums Stems sets, XPro Styles PAK 10, Xtra Styles PAK 21, and much more!

There are over 100 new features in Band-in-a-Box® 2026 for Windows®.
